Output 8dc68a60f5dd37d8dc9a58e5cc2b8bc373f0c07cd75888877cc9653c879cdf7e:46

value
13008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97c8ef25de90e361a09cdee20d8fa621e9395ca5 OP_EQUAL
address
3FXaffJLvyKXFkVeCqmwRH37Q9imPx7pp3
transaction
8dc68a60f5dd37d8dc9a58e5cc2b8bc373f0c07cd75888877cc9653c879cdf7e
confirmations
91447
spent
true